WebTo speak at a Planning Committee meeting, you should notify Democratic Services ( [email protected]) one day prior to the meeting. Please do not send your request to speak to the e-mail address of an individual in the Democratic Services Team. Please supply a telephone number. The team will contact you to confirm whether you … WebEmail your comments to the Committee Usher ( [email protected] ). Comments should be submitted before 17:00 on the Wednesday immediately before the proposed Planning Committee meeting date. Please note that your comments may be …
